It is a long way to Tipperary….

•  The Swedish Courts is part of the Judiciary of Sweden, with long traditions and with a very decentralised governance.

•  The Digitalisation of the Court processes is far reaching in Sweden, and hence there is great need to a seamless and effective Digital Workplace.

•  The members of staff, are highly skilled, with strong sense of guild and mastery of good juridical practise. Hence knowledge sharing, training and ecucation is key for the courts.

•  The Courts work in inter-organisational networks with other public agencies, such as the Police, Attorney, Prison and Prohibation etc.

The Digital Workplace is a Process…

•  Multiple intranets within the realm of Swedish Courts, given the decentralised Governance of Courts…

–  Opportunity to unite into one common set of content with mix of global reach and local touch!

–  One technical plattform, lower cost of ownership with shared services –  One information governance framework to guide all editors, where,

why, how and to whom? Sound organising principles!

•  Depict the intranet with all other supporting platforms, including Sharepoint and Court Legacy Systems.

Why?

•  Effect Mapping

–  finding high quality content and peers to support decision making within the end-users enacted environment = FINDABILITY

–  Ease to contribute, to undertake everyday tasks and build common knowledge

–  Seamless integration, single-point-of-access to task-oriented supporting systems, collaborative spaces, documents, and controlled content (trad. Intranet)

–  People Centric
